Display: You can custom the display settings. 

 

Brightness: Set the brightness of the screen. 

 

Wallpaper:  Wallpaper  setting  has  four  modes,  Live  Wallpapers,  Gallery,  Wallpapers,  Video 

Wallpapers. You can choose your style by yourself, also can download from the Internet 

 

Theme: change the Theme UI. 

 

Auto-rotate screen: On/Off. 

 

Sleep:  15seconds/30seconds/1min/2min/5min/10min/30min,  you  can  set  the  sleep  time 

according  to  your  habit.  Sleep  time  is  shorter,  you  can  save  more  electricity,  increase  your 

mobile using time. 

 

Font size: Set the size of System fonts. 

Storage: Check the use condition, and install, unload, erase SD card. 

Battery  Percentage: Start or Close the  battery percentage, know  about  the using  condition  of  the 

battery.   

 

 

Apps: check and manage the downloaded apps, and unload the unnecessary apps.

Personal 

Accounts & sync: On/Off. 

Location services: set the location services. 

Security:  Security  settings  can  set  screen  lock  mode,  encrypt  the  phone,  set  SIM  card  lock  and 

device administrators, and set the use and install of the unknown sources and apps. 

Language & Input: Set the system languages and input methods. 

Backup & reset: DRM reset, Factory data reset. Note that the data of your mobile will be erased 

when reset factory data. 

Location access 

My Location: Select a source for determining your location: Wireless networks, or GPS satellites. 

Typically GPS will be more accurate (to street level) but it consumes more battery power.
